Abstract

Since the 20th century, with the progress of brain science research, scientists have discovered the brain GPS, revealing the mechanism of brain spatial cognition. The discovery process of brain GPS has gone through three stages. In 1971, John O'Keefe discovered the position cells in the hippocampus of the brain, which was the beginning of the research on the GPS in the brain; In 1900, James Rank discovered the head direction cells in the medial entorhinal cortex of the brain, and the research on the GPS in the brain made a breakthrough; In 2005, Edvard I. Moser and his wife discovered grid cells, marking the maturity of the research on GPS in the brain. The discovery of intracerebral GPS not only reveals the spatial cognitive function of the brain at the cellular level, but also provides a theoretical basis for the study of diseases related to the nervous system.
